Sometimes I have random thoughts while sitting and waiting for other things to happen: I come to a realization about politics while I’m at the grocery store, or I’ll figure out the meaning of life while doing my laundry. I’m always thinking, probably a bit too much. Today, the question that came to mind was the one being asked at TheGrio.com, which is “Do black people back President Obama because he’s black?”
One could easily argue that such a question is both intriguing and insulting. It’s intriguing because no presidential candidate has ever received the level of black support that’s been given to President Obama. To disconnect this massive outpouring of political affection from the color of his skin would be nothing short of nonsensical.
